Product Description:
The SF-A2.0020.060-10.000 is a synchronous servo motor produced by Bosch Rexroth Indramat within the SF Servo Motors series. Designed as a compact rotary actuator for industrial automation, it converts modulated drive current into controlled torque and speed for axes that demand high positioning accuracy and rapid acceleration. Its IM B5 construction style allows direct flange mounting to gearboxes or machine frames in enclosed production cells. This layout suits machines that need a compact servo motor near moving tooling or inside guarded assemblies.
Electrical performance centers on a DC link that accepts 670 V, allowing the drive to deliver rated mechanical output without duty-cycle limitations. At a rated speed of 6000 rpm, the motor can supply motion to fast indexing stations, while a torque constant of 0.74 Nm/A gives the relationship between phase current and produced torque. During stall testing, the unit withstands a locked-rotor torque of 2.0 Nm with a corresponding locked-rotor current of 2.7 A. The enclosure is rated IP67 except on the output side, which resists dust ingress and temporary immersion on most of the housing. The 198 mm housing length and a smooth 14 mm by 30 mm shaft support straightforward alignment with couplings and feedback devices. Additional sealing may be needed at the coupling interface when the installation is exposed to moisture.
Position feedback is generated by a single-turn absolute encoder with accuracy and resolution of ±20 angular seconds / 8 million increments per revolution, allowing very fine positioning in closed-loop systems. Dynamic response benefits from a rotor inertia of 3 × 10⁻⁴ kg·m², which helps the motor follow rapid command changes with limited overshoot. Two NTC temperature sensors report winding temperature to the drive controller so overheating can be detected during operation. The motor has a mass of 5.5 kg, and a flange diameter of 100 mm matches standardized motor adapters. The smooth shaft geometry also helps reduce fretting when it is clamped by backlash-free couplings.
